Travel Tips for Grove City
Fall Festival
by davecallahan
Every October there is the Annual Grove City Fall Fest.
It is sort of combination craft show and yard sale with a farmers' market and school activites throw into the mix. There are local entertainment groups and a pet parade to add to the noise. Kids can have fun on a hay ride or painting a pumpkin. There are food booths for all to enjoy.
So if you are in the area in the first 10 days of October, (exact date changes each year) stop in to the Fall Festival and have some good old country fun.
GROVE CITY, PA
by davecallahan
This quiet college town (Grove City College) used to be a large industrial platform for some heavy steel equipment manufacturing. Some of those 1930s industries still thrive in town. Today, Grove City is synonymous with Mall (Outlet Mall at Grove City) as well as its other activities.
wikipedia info:
8000 people (not sure if that counts the college personnel!!!)
98% caucasian, mostly German-Irish heritage
average age is only 27 (pretty young)
average income is $35000 (pretty low)
90% of the residents have at least some college (darn good)
crime is in the lowest ranking (less than 25% of U.S. average)

Skydive Pennsylvania is located adjacent to the Grove City Airport less than one hour north of Pittsburgh, or thirty minutes east of Youngstown. The airport is just off Interstate 79 at Exit 113 near the Grove City factory outlet mall.
